Swift Medical is seeking an Engineering Manager, Dashboard to join our super fast growing team!

In this role you will lead our Dashboard team and own the ongoing development, maintenance, and performance. You will ensure that our development process maintains a sustainable, reliable, and predictable cadence, with high-quality outputs by fostering a culture of ownership, empowerment, and transparency.

You will play a key role in cultivating high-performing teams and building our impactful and inspiring platform.

How you will make an impact:

  • Support the in Integrations team in prioritizing, planning, and managing upcoming work items thus maintaining Swift’s support and performance SLAs;
  • Identify and unblock issues impeding the team ensuring a near perfect delivery of committed features each quarter;
  • Ensure that high priority bugs are being addressed in a timely manner and an annual reduction in the number of hotfix releases;
  • Maintain system currency by focusing on technical debt and greenfield initiatives;
  • Manage the professional and technical growth and development of our diverse team of engineers and enabling them to perform at their best;
  • Take a leadership role in continuing to attract, develop and retain great engineering talent.

What you bring to the table:

  • Computer Science or Engineering degree – related technical discipline or equivalent work experience;
  • 3+ years of experience as an Engineering Manager, growing employees and guiding individual contributors to maximize their potential;
  • 4+ years of industry experience as an individual contributor;
  • 3+ year of experience in project management, design, planning, and work breakdowns;
  • Exceptional communication and stakeholder management;
  • Knowledge of common SDLC patterns and practices;Ability to keep up with technology;
  • Familiarity with architectural patterns and their trade-offs;
  • Experience participating in and managing an on-call rotation plan.

To succeed in this role, you will also need:

  • Proficient with React and Redux;
  • Experience with at least one other SPA framework (e.g. Angular, Vue, Ember, Blazor);
  • Experience with at least one SSR framework (e.g. Next.js, Angular Universal, Blazor);
  • Familiar with embedded BI and reporting tools (e.g. PowerBI, Sigma, Tableau);
  • Basic understanding of backend and database technologies.
